>> I tried to implement the goal function using the point integral as
>> outlined in the point integral demo in DOLFIN.
>>
>> However, the point integral evaluated to zero, and hence, the
>> adaptive algorithm stopped after one iteration, but did not throw an
>> error.
>>
>> Please find the code for the definition of the goal function M below.
>>
>> --Wilhelm
>>
>> ----------------------------------------------------------------------------------------------------
>> code for goal function M
>> ----------------------------------------------------------------------------------------------------
>>
>>
>>    def center_func(x):
>>             return (vbar-0.05 <= x[0] and x[0] <= vbar + 0.05 and
>> near(x[1], 0.0)) or -0.05 <= x[1] and x[1] <= 0.05 and near(x[0], vbar)
>>
>>     # Define domain for point integral
>>     center_domain = VertexFunction("size_t", mesh, 0)
>>     center = AutoSubDomain(center_func)
>>     center.mark(center_domain, 1)
>>     dPP = dP[center_domain]
>>
>>     M = u* dPP(1)
